MELBOURNE, FLORIDA (WOFL FOX 35 ORLANDO) – Melbourne Greyhound Park put up a big “Thank You” sign for voters on Wednesday.

It is intended to be an appreciative gesture for their overwhelming approval of the slot machine referendum in Brevard County.

“We’re planning on building a major entertainment facility,” said Melbourne Greyhound Park president Patrick Biddix, who is moving forward with plans to build a brand new, $50 million entertainment and gaming facility on 40 acres of vacant land off Eau Gallie Rd.

Plans call for 2,000 slot machines, a new poker room and theater and upscale dining.
